Inchin's Bamboo Garden offers a delightful journey through Pan-Asian cuisine in San Jose. Located at River View Apartment Homes, this women-owned gem excels in Indian and Chinese fusion dishes, with favorites like Chicken Thai Basil Rice and Lat Mai Paneer. Diners appreciate its extensive cocktail menu and fast service, perfect for lunch or dinner. The vibrant atmosphere is family-friendly, and with plenty of free parking, it’s an inviting spot for small groups or solo meals alike. Enjoy the unique flavors and welcoming vibe!

Reason for visiting: team dinner for work Date/time of visit: Friday night, ~6:30 PM Parking: parking structure; free for 2 hours but not sure they even check Party size: ~22 Environment/ambience: pretty quiet except for us, haha.Mostly Indian folks eating here but the food was good.Families seem to come eat here. Service: great.They came around often and were friendly. Food: family style; we shared a bunch of dishes.they have a full bar so you can prob order stuff off the menu (i.e.old fashioned).Tried the kung Pao chicken, basil fried rice, and an old fashioned.the food was good; the food I didn't try looked good too.A little spicy but if you like spicy, prob tastes better Cost: don't know, boss paid 😀.I would assume ~$800 with tip
